Telomeres

The protective caps at the ends of chromosomes that prevent the loss of genetic information during cell division.

Barr Bodies

Inactive X chromosomes present in the nuclei of female cells, visible as dense spots, and used in genetic and gender testing.

mRNA

Messenger RNA, a type of RNA that carries genetic information from DNA to the ribosome, where it specifies the amino acid sequence of the protein products of gene expression.

Transcription Activators

Proteins that increase gene expression by binding to DNA and helping RNA polymerase initiate transcription.
